背景技术Background technique

物联网是在互联网概念的基础上,将其用户端延伸和扩展到任何物品与物品之间,进行信息交换和通信的一种网络概念。其定义是:通过射频识别(RFID)、红外感应器、全球定位系统、激光扫描器等信息传感设备,按约定的协议,把任何物品与互联网相连接,进行信息交换和通信,以实现智能化识别、定位、跟踪、监控和管理的一种网络概念。物联网通过智能感知、识别技术与普适计算、广泛应用于网络的融合中。The Internet of Things is a network concept that extends and expands its client terminal to any item and item for information exchange and communication on the basis of the concept of the Internet. Its definition is: through information sensing equipment such as radio frequency identification (RFID), infrared sensors, global positioning systems, laser scanners, etc., according to the agreed agreement, any item is connected to the Internet for information exchange and communication, so as to realize intelligent A network concept for identifying, locating, tracking, monitoring and managing. The Internet of Things is widely used in the integration of networks through intelligent perception, identification technology and pervasive computing.

现有的网络购物时由于消费者实际收到的商品与在网上浏览到的商品不符或者商品有残缺损坏时都需要进行退换货处理,非常麻烦而且耽误使用,也造成了物流成本的不必要的增加。尤其是消费者在网上购买家用电器时,看到的只能是家电的一般状况,不能像在实体店购买电器时一样进行产品的当面试用,而后选择试用后功能完好的特定一款产品。目前的网络购物还不能实现“所见即所买、所试用即所买”的功能。In the existing online shopping, because the goods actually received by consumers do not match the goods browsed on the Internet or the goods are incomplete or damaged, it is necessary to return and exchange the goods, which is very troublesome and delays the use, and also causes unnecessary logistics costs. Increase. Especially when consumers buy home appliances online, they can only see the general condition of the home appliances. They cannot try the products in person like when buying appliances in a physical store, and then choose a specific product that functions well after the trial. The current online shopping cannot realize the function of "what you see is what you buy, what you try is what you buy".

具体实施方式detailed description

下面结合附图对本发明做进一步的详细说明,以令本领域技术人员参照说明书文字能够据以实施。The present invention will be further described in detail below in conjunction with the accompanying drawings, so that those skilled in the art can implement it with reference to the description.

如图1、图2和图3所示,本发明提供一种基于物联网的家电实时试用查看系统,包括:As shown in Figure 1, Figure 2 and Figure 3, the present invention provides a real-time trial viewing system for home appliances based on the Internet of Things, including:

物联网家电,其包括内置有受控模块的家电,所述受控模块设置有密码功能,每件家电具有唯一标识,所述标识从远离至靠近所述家电表面的方向依次包括油墨图案层1、RFID层2、荧光层3和热激活粘性层4,所述油墨图案层1上至少包含部分聚氯乙烯油墨印刷的内容,所述RFID层2包含纤维直径小于100nm的纳米纤维,所述RFID层2中内置有RFID芯片和用于显示序列号的微型显示屏,所述荧光层3包含丁腈,所述荧光层包裹嵌入有4,6-二脒基-2-苯基吲哚的DNA分子,所述DNA分子为非编码、无任何功能的并少于20个(例如为18个、16个等)多核苷酸的DNA分子,所述热激活粘性层4包含聚氯乙烯树脂;Internet of things home appliances, which include home appliances with built-in controlled modules, the controlled modules are provided with password functions, each home appliance has a unique identification, and the identification sequentially includes ink pattern layers 1 from the direction away from the surface of the home appliance. , RFID layer 2, fluorescent layer 3 and heat-activated adhesive layer 4, the ink pattern layer 1 at least contains part of the content printed by polyvinyl chloride ink, the RFID layer 2 contains nanofibers with a fiber diameter of less than 100nm, and the RFID RFID chips and micro-displays for displaying serial numbers are built in layer 2, the fluorescent layer 3 contains nitrile, and the fluorescent layer wraps DNA embedded with 4,6-diamidino-2-phenylindole Molecules, the DNA molecules are non-coding, non-functional and less than 20 (for example, 18, 16, etc.) polynucleotide DNA molecules, and the heat-activated adhesive layer 4 includes polyvinyl chloride resin;

客户端;client;

服务器端,其与所述客户端网络连接,所述服务器包括:The server end is connected to the client network, and the server includes:

物联网家电数据库,其用于存储所述家电的各种相关信息,所述各种相关信息包括所述家电的生产厂地、制造机台、生产日期、价格、型号、性能参数和产品操作信息,所述物联网家电数据库路与所述受控模块和所述标识连接,The Internet of Things home appliance database, which is used to store various related information of the home appliance, the various related information includes the production site, manufacturing machine, production date, price, model, performance parameter and product operation information of the home appliance , the IoT home appliance database path is connected to the controlled module and the identification,

遥控模块,其设置在所述服务器中,所述遥控模块与所述物联网家电数据库耦接,所述遥控模块还与所述受控模块连接,所述遥控模块包括第一收发单元、第一解析单元和第一输出单元,A remote control module, which is set in the server, the remote control module is coupled to the Internet of Things home appliance database, the remote control module is also connected to the controlled module, and the remote control module includes a first transceiver unit, a first an analysis unit and a first output unit,

控制模块,其与所述遥控模块和所述物联网家电数据库连接;A control module, which is connected to the remote control module and the IoT home appliance database;

摄像装置,其与所述服务器连接,所述摄像装置包括摄像头,所述摄像头沿不同的方位设置有多个,且所述摄像头具有视频放大模块。A camera device is connected to the server, the camera device includes a camera head, a plurality of the camera heads are arranged in different directions, and the camera head has a video amplification module.

其中,所述标识还和所述摄像装置连接,所述摄像装置将拍摄到的所述家电的图像数据,传输至所述控制模块,所述控制模块根据所述图像与所述各种相关信息比对,判断所述图像的类别而生成所述序列号。所述序列号由字母、数字和符号中的任意两种或多种组成,所述序列号包含对所述家电的空间编码和功能特性编码的信息。Wherein, the identification is also connected to the camera device, and the camera device transmits the captured image data of the home appliance to the control module, and the control module Compare, determine the category of the image and generate the serial number. The serial number is composed of any two or more of letters, numbers and symbols, and the serial number contains information on the spatial encoding and functional characteristic encoding of the home appliance.

所述的基于物联网的家电实时试用查看系统中,还包括:In the described home appliance real-time trial viewing system based on the Internet of Things, it also includes:

家电遥控器,其包括第二收发单元、第二解析单元和第二输出单元,所述家电遥控器通过控制所述受控模块控制所述物联网家电,每件所述家电对应设置一个所述家电遥控器,所述家电遥控器通过双向数传模式与所述物联网家电通讯;A home appliance remote control, which includes a second transceiver unit, a second analysis unit, and a second output unit, the home appliance remote control controls the IoT home appliances by controlling the controlled module, and each of the home appliances is correspondingly provided with one of the A home appliance remote control, where the home appliance remote control communicates with the IoT home appliance through a two-way data transmission mode;

家电遥控器数据库,其设置在所述服务器端,所述家电遥控器数据库用于存储所述家电遥控器的信息,所述遥控器数据库存储在所述服务器端并与所述遥控模块连接;A home appliance remote control database, which is set on the server side, the home appliance remote control database is used to store the information of the home appliance remote control, the remote control database is stored on the server side and connected to the remote control module;

排队模块,其设置在所述服务器端,所述排队模块用于不同用户同时查看具有同一标识的所述家电时,根据所述第一收发单元接收到的不同用户发出的指令的先后顺序进行排队;A queuing module, which is set on the server side, and is used for queuing according to the sequence of instructions sent by different users received by the first transceiving unit when different users view the home appliances with the same identifier at the same time ;

暂存模块,其设置在所述服务器端,所述暂存模块用于存储所述摄像装置的即时视频数据;A temporary storage module, which is arranged on the server side, and the temporary storage module is used to store the real-time video data of the camera;

缓存模块,其设置在所述服务器端,所述缓存模块用于存储所述物联网家电在最近的5分钟内被用户远程操纵和查看的视频数据。A caching module, which is arranged on the server side, and the caching module is used to store the video data of the Internet of Things home appliance being remotely manipulated and viewed by the user within the last 5 minutes.

用户使用本发明的基于物联网的家电实时试用查看系统时,有如下的数据传输过程:When a user uses the real-time trial viewing system for home appliances based on the Internet of Things of the present invention, the following data transmission process is performed:

遥控模块的第一收发单元接收客户端的请求指令并传输至遥控模块的第一解析单元,The first transceiver unit of the remote control module receives the request instruction from the client and transmits it to the first parsing unit of the remote control module,

所述第一解析单元通过遥控模块的第一输出单元将所述请求指令传输给受控模块,The first analysis unit transmits the request instruction to the controlled module through the first output unit of the remote control module,

所述受控模块接收所述请求指令并控制物联网家电的运行,同时所述受控模块将所述物联网家电的运行指示开始信号传输至摄像装置,The controlled module receives the request instruction and controls the operation of the Internet of Things home appliance, and at the same time, the controlled module transmits an operation instruction start signal of the Internet of Things home appliance to the camera device,

所述摄像装置摄取所述物联网家电的即时运行视频数据并上传至服务器端的暂存模块,The camera device ingests the real-time video data of the IoT home appliance and uploads it to the temporary storage module on the server side,

所述暂存模块通过所述第一收发单元将所述即时视频数据反馈回所述客户端。The temporary storage module feeds back the real-time video data to the client through the first transceiver unit.

而且,所述第一解析单元接收到所述请求指令后,所述第一解析单元判断所述请求指令的类型,若为类型一,则指示所述第一输出单元将所述请求指令传输给所述受控模块,若为类型二,则指示所述第一输出单元将所述请求指令传输给家电遥控器的第二收发单元,所述第二收发单元将所述请求指令传输至家电遥控器的第二解析单元,所述第二解析单元通过家电遥控器的第二输出单元将所述请求指令传输给所述受控模块,进而所述受控模块控制所述物联网家电的运行。Moreover, after the first parsing unit receives the request instruction, the first parsing unit judges the type of the request instruction, and if it is type one, instructs the first output unit to transmit the request instruction to If the controlled module is Type 2, it instructs the first output unit to transmit the request command to the second transceiver unit of the home appliance remote control, and the second transceiver unit transmits the request command to the home appliance remote control The second parsing unit of the controller, the second parsing unit transmits the request command to the controlled module through the second output unit of the remote control of the home appliance, and then the controlled module controls the operation of the IoT home appliance.

所述受控模块接收到所述请求指令后也存在判断是否需要等待的步骤,如否,则执行所述请求指令,如是,则将所述请求指令传输至排队模块,After the controlled module receives the request instruction, there is also a step of judging whether it needs to wait, if not, execute the request instruction, if so, transmit the request instruction to the queuing module,

所述排队模块接收到所述请求指令计算需要等待的时间并通过所述第一收发单元将所需要等待的时间传输给所述客户端,The queuing module receives the request instruction to calculate the waiting time and transmits the waiting time to the client through the first transceiver unit,

同时所述排队模块将缓存模块中与所述请求指令相对应的所述物联网家电的视频数据传输通过所述第一收发单元传输至所述客户端。At the same time, the queuing module transmits the video data transmission of the Internet of Things home appliance corresponding to the request instruction in the cache module to the client through the first transceiver unit.

本发明中的摄像装置在形成所述序列号和拍摄视频中均起到重要的作用。用户购买到所述家电后,可以更改所述受控模块的密码,以保护自己的所有品。The camera device in the present invention plays an important role in forming the serial number and shooting video. After the user purchases the home appliance, he can change the password of the controlled module to protect his belongings.
